About the Cell Membrane
: In a [[Plant Cell|plant cell]] the '''cell membrane''' is protected by a [[Cell Wall|cell wall]] on top of it.
: The '''cell membrane''' only allows in certain [[molecule]]s. This is referred to as a [[Partially Permeable Membrane|partially permiable membrane]]. This means some [[molecule]]s, like [[water]], can diffuse in and out of the [[Cell (Biology)|cell]], however, some cannot pass into the [[Cell (Biology)|cell]].
